MANIKGANJ, May 6, 2025 (BSS) - A case was filed against former health minister Zahid Malek and other Awami League leaders and some police officers including the then SP Golam Azad Khan and the then OC of Manikganj Sadar Police Station Habil Hossain.

Coordinator of the Anti Discrimination Student Movement Meherab Hossain filed the case against 217  people with the Chief Judicial Magistrate Court today mentioning the name of the former health minister Zahid Malek, former MP of Manikganj -1 constituency Naimur Rahman Durjoy, district Awami League president also the former chairman of the Manikganj District Council Advocate Golam Mohiuddin, the then SP Golam Azad Khan, OC Manikganj Sadar Police Station Habil Hossain and some other police officers. 

Besides mentioning 217 people, another 100/ 150 unknown persons were also included in the case.

Accepting the case the court ordered the Officer-in-Charge (OC) of Manikganj Sadar Police Station to investigate the matter.
